About this pair

MXN/AED: what to know

The MXN/AED rate shows how much AED you get for 1 MXN. Right now, 1 MXN buys 0.2164 AED at the mid-market rate. In the other direction, 1 AED is worth 4.6208 MXN.

In the short term MXN is driven mainly by the US economy and capital flows, while AED responds to its peg to the US dollar.

The Mexican Peso (MXN) is issued by Bank of Mexico. The Spanish-colonial peso and its “$” sign influenced the US dollar symbol. The UAE Dirham (AED) is issued by Central Bank of the UAE. The dirham is pegged to the US dollar.

Use this mid-market figure as your benchmark: compare it with the rate your bank or broker quotes, and the difference is the margin you would pay.
